One army soldier killed in yet another ceasefire violation by Pakistan

One army soldier has been killed in yet another ceasefire violation by Pakistani troops in Akhnoor area of Jammu and Kashmir today.

Earlier on Sunday, Pakistani troops had violated ceasefire by firing on an outpost along the international border in RS Pura sector of Jammu district.

The firing had started at around 1:00 am in the night and lasted till morning 5:30 am.

Pakistan had targeted an Indian post in the same area on July 16 as well wherein an Indian soldier died and three others were injured.

The residents living along Indo-Pak Line of Control (LoC) in Jammu and Kashmir had complained of facing hardships due to cross border shelling.
